Evaluating Your Kitchen Window Requirements

When considering new windows for your kitchen, it’s essential to assess various factors to ensure they meet your needs effectively. Key considerations include ease of use, natural light, ventilation, and energy efficiency.

Ease of Use

Kitchens often feature windows in hard-to-reach places, like above the sink. Choosing windows that are easy to open with one hand, such as sliding or casement windows, can make ventilation a breeze while you’re busy at work in the kitchen.

Natural Light

Incorporating ample natural light not only makes tasks easier but also creates a warm and welcoming atmosphere. Large windows or a combination of windows can maximize light entry, making your kitchen a more pleasant space to spend time in.

Air Circulation

Proper ventilation is crucial in a kitchen to remove cooking odors, smoke, and excess heat. Options like awning or casement windows, which can be opened wide, offer excellent air circulation to keep your kitchen fresh.

Energy Efficiency

Choosing energy-efficient windows, such as those with vinyl frames, can significantly impact your kitchen’s comfort and your utility bills. High-quality vinyl windows provide excellent insulation, keeping your kitchen comfortable year-round without overburdening your HVAC system.

Selecting the Ideal Kitchen Window Styles

Various window styles cater to different aesthetic preferences and functional requirements. Here’s a look at some popular kitchen window styles and their benefits:

Sliding Windows

Ideal for spaces above sinks or countertops, sliding windows offer easy one-handed operation and excellent ventilation, making them a practical choice for busy kitchens.

Garden Windows

Garden windows extend outward, offering extra shelf space for herbs or decorative items. They allow plenty of light and can enhance the visual appeal of your kitchen.

Double-Hung Windows

A classic choice, double-hung windows provide versatile ventilation options and are easy to clean, making them a great fit for any kitchen.

Casement Windows

Casement windows, with their crank-operated opening mechanism, offer unobstructed views and maximum airflow, perfect for keeping your kitchen cool and comfortable.

Bay Windows

Bay windows add architectural interest and extra space to your kitchen. They can serve as a cozy breakfast nook or display area, bringing in abundant light and offering expansive views.

Awning Windows

Hinged at the top, awning windows open outward from the bottom, allowing for ventilation even during light rain. They’re ideal for maintaining privacy while inviting fresh air into your kitchen.

Interior Window Treatments

While some prefer the clean look of bare windows, adding treatments like blinds, shades, or curtains can enhance your kitchen’s style, control light, and provide privacy. Consider materials and designs that complement your kitchen’s decor and meet your functional needs.

Creative Kitchen Window Placement Ideas

The placement of your kitchen windows can dramatically affect the room’s ambiance and functionality. Here are some innovative placement ideas to consider:

  • Above the Sink: A classic placement that offers a view and natural light while you work.
  • Corner Windows: Maximize light and views by utilizing corner spaces with windows.
  • Skylights: Bring in top-down natural light, brightening central areas of your kitchen.
  • Transom Windows: Add architectural interest and extra light without compromising wall space for cabinetry.
